
Neighbourhood in Zwolle
Hanzeland is located in the province of Overijssel, in the municipality of Zwolle, in the district Assendorp The neighbourhood has a total area of 71 hectares, of which 69 hectares are land and 2 hectares are water. The neighbourhood is coded as BU01931360. The postcode area is 8017AD-8019AB.
Hanzeland has 1.110 residents. Of these, 51,8% are men and 48,2% are women. Most residents are 25 to 45 years (32,4%). The other age groups are 22,1% for '45 to 65 years', 21,2% for '65 years or older', 17,1% for '15 to 25 years' and 7,2% for '0 to 15 years'. Of the residents, 57,7% is unmarried, 32,0% is married, 5,4% is divorced and 4,1% is widowed. 855 residents originate from the Netherlands, 105 come from Europe and 150 come from countries outside Europe.
There are 670 households in Hanzeland. 56,0% of these are single-person households, 30,6% households without children and 13,4% households with children. The average household size is 1,6 persons.
In Hanzeland there are 1.000 income recipients. The average income per income recipient is €38.600, which is €2.800 (8%) higher than the national average of €35.800. Per resident, the average income is €34.900, which is €5.700 (20%) higher than the national average of €29.200. Most residents of Hanzeland are highly educated. 52,2% have a university or higher professional education (HBO/WO), 33,7% have an intermediate education (HAVO, VWO or MBO 2-4) and 14,1% have a lower education (VMBO or MBO 1).
Of the 1.110 residents, around 67% are in paid employment, which amounts to 744 people. This is 2% higher than the national average of 65%. The majority of workers are in salaried employment (91%), while 9% are self-employed. In Hanzeland, 27% of residents receive a benefit. The largest group is those receiving a state pension (AOW). 210 people receive this benefit.
In Hanzeland there are 636 homes with an average assessed value (WOZ) of €308.000. Of these, around 96% are occupied and 4% unoccupied. In Hanzeland there are roughly as many rental as owner-occupied homes. This amounts to 47% rental homes and 53% owner-occupied homes. Of the homes, 52% privately owned, 22% owned by housing associations and 26% owned by other landlords. The most common construction periods in Hanzeland are 1990-2000 (71%) and 2000-2010 (21%).

In Hanzeland there are 734 addresses with a registered energy label. The most common labels are B (37%), A (32%) and C (17%). On average, an address in Hanzeland uses 2.080 kWh of electricity per year. This is 26% below the national average of 2.810 kWh. With an annual consumption of 650 m³ per address, natural gas consumption is 49% below the national average of 1.280 m³.
The housing stock is relatively young — 100% dates from after 1990. In addition, the most common type is flats (70%).
